CalSTRS Seeks ESG Focused PE Managers

WEST SACRAMENTO, CA – The California State Teachers’ Retirement System is searching for public equity investment managers with an environmental, social and governance focus. Risky Music and Investment Managers

Economic theorists have suggested the possibility that preferences are dynamic and vary with environmental conditions. Are Risk-Preferences Dynamic? Within-Subject Variation in Risk-Taking as a Function of Background Music investigates such preference interactions as a possible explanation to why risk preferences can change. (more…)
